package main
import (
"errors"
"fmt"
"isle/bootstrap"
"isle/daemon"
"isle/jsonutil"
"isle/nebula"
"os"
"sort"
)
var subCmdHostsList = subCmd{
name: "list",
descr: "Lists all hosts in the network, and their IPs",
do: func(subCmdCtx subCmdCtx) error {
hostsRes, err := subCmdCtx.getHosts()
if err != nil {
return fmt.Errorf("calling GetHosts: %w", err)
}
type host struct {
Name string
VPN struct {
IP string
}
Storage bootstrap.GarageHost `json:",omitempty"`
}
hosts := make([]host, 0, len(hostsRes.Hosts))
for _, h := range hostsRes.Hosts {
host := host{
Name: string(h.Name),
Storage: h.Garage,
}
host.VPN.IP = h.IP().String()
hosts = append(hosts, host)
}
sort.Slice(hosts, func(i, j int) bool { return hosts[i].Name < hosts[j].Name })
return jsonutil.WriteIndented(os.Stdout, hosts)
},
}
var subCmdHostsRemove = subCmd{
name: "remove",
descr: "Removes a host from the network",
do: func(subCmdCtx subCmdCtx) error {
var (
flags = subCmdCtx.flagSet(false)
hostName nebula.HostName
)
hostNameF := flags.VarPF(
textUnmarshalerFlag{&hostName},
"hostname", "h",
"Name of the host to remove",
)
if err := flags.Parse(subCmdCtx.args); err != nil {
return fmt.Errorf("parsing flags: %w", err)
}
if !hostNameF.Changed {
return errors.New("--hostname is required")
}
err := subCmdCtx.daemonRCPClient.Call(
subCmdCtx.ctx, nil, "RemoveHost", daemon.RemoveHostRequest{
HostName: hostName,
},
)
if err != nil {
return fmt.Errorf("calling RemoveHost: %w", err)
}
return nil
},
}
var subCmdHosts = subCmd{
name: "hosts",
descr: "Sub-commands having to do with configuration of hosts in the network",
do: func(subCmdCtx subCmdCtx) error {
return subCmdCtx.doSubCmd(
subCmdHostsRemove,
subCmdHostsList,
)
},
}
